PR firms increased their hourly billing rates in 2020 even in spite of the COVID-19 pandemic, according to a recent study.
Cleveland’s Roop & Co, which is noted for handling content marketing for the business-to-business community, has acquired 46-year-old Stevens Strategic Communications, one of the oldest PR firms in Ohio.
Cuts to overhead, deferred rents and economic assistance in the form of grants and loans allowed PR firms in the U.S. to yield strong operating profits last year in spite of the COVID-19 pandemic, according to a recent industry survey.
rbb Communications has entered into an agreement to merge its operations with West Palm Beach-based agency O’Donnell Agency.
Salaries at PR agencies nationwide were essentially flat in 2020, even as hourly billing rates increased at an average rate of nearly five percent, according to an annual Spring Associates report.
